Sleeping Beauty (1959)

Clyde Geronimi, Les Clark, Eric Larson and Wolfgang Reitherman direct Mary Costa, Bill Shirley and Eleanor Audley in this Walt Disney classic fairytale about the princess who pricks her finger and falls into an eternal slumber.

Maleficent – nasty, threatening, sexy. The three fairy godmothers – nearly always onscreen, driving forward the action, obsessed with colour. The backdrops – geometric, experimental, iconic. Briar Rose – a bit lost in the mix, caught sleeping.
